In a certain code language “given words are
arranged” is written as “lo so pa na”, “letters are similar” is written as “ch fa so”, “second words arranged” is written as “ma pa na”. What is the code for “ given ”? Read the directions carefully and answer the following questtion.Solution
given words are arranged → lo so pa na……. (i) letters are similar → ch fa so ……. (ii) second words arranged → ma pa na ……. (iii) From (i) and (iii), the code for ‘words’ and ‘arranged’ is either ‘pa’ or ‘na’. From (i) and (ii), the code for ‘are’ is ‘so’. From (i), we know the code for words are arranged, so, ‘ lo ’ is the code for ‘given’.
